I could not love you, dear, so much, loved I not honor more.
Time
Wintertime in the forest
We see a carrage on a nearby road
Decorated with golden scrollwork
The Stratton initials
The mare's breaath visable
In the cold winter air
A gentle wind blows
Through the bare trees
Suroundng a young couple
It teases the silken black hair
Off the young woman's face
Fear shows in her dark eyes
Her dress is of pale yellow
Silk, to her ankles
Typical for a girl her age
Yet, somehow, she doesn't fit in
A young man stands beside her
Handsome dispite his wire-rimmed glasses
His eyes mirror her own
But there is somthing else
Love
He is dressed in his dinner attitire
Black suit complete with large starched collar
Gold cuff links and squishy white bowtie
They have been here before
Annie always has to leave
But not like this
Not so final
Tense silence hangs between them
Annie can feel the weight of the long skirts
Against her ankles
Hear them swish against the snow
Strat reaches for her hand
Her eyes grow wide
As the wind picks up
Almost violent now
It savagely whips her raven hair
Around her face
She can hardly breathe
But it's not her corset
Her heart pounds against it's wire cage
She starts to cry
Tears falling untamed
He gently wipes them away
With a loving hand
Holds her against him
Comforting her
He can feel dampness
Her tears on his shoulder
She is there
So close
She begins to fade
He can't see her
His beautiful and loving
Sweet Anna Sophia
Out of time
Gone forever
